Mimi Chakraborty summoned by Enforcement Directorate in illegal betting app case


The Enforcement Directorate has summoned actors Urvashi Rautela and Mimi Chakraborty in connection with its probe into an alleged money laundering case linked to an illegal betting app. While former MP Mimi Chakraborty has been summoned on September 15, actor Urvashi Rautela would be questioned by the law enforcement agency the next day, on September 16.

In a statement, officials said, “The Enforcement Directorate has summoned Actress and former MP Mimi Chakraborty on 15th September and Actress Urvashi Rautela on 16th in the illegal betting app 1xbet case. They have been asked to appear at the Delhi headquarters.”

Earlier on September 4, former Indian cricketer Shikhar Dhawan arrived New Delhi headquarter of the agency where he was questioned for around eight hours in the alleged illegal betting app-linked money laundering case.

The agency recorded his statement under the Prevention of Money Laundering Act (PMLA) as part of this investigation linked to an “illegal” betting app named 1xBet, the sources said. The 39-year-old former India opener is understood to have been linked to the app through certain endorsements.

Last month, former cricketer Suresh Raina was questioned in this case by the federal probe agency. More such sportspersons and celebrities are expected to be questioned by the agency in the coming days.
